What skills and experience we're looking for

Prospective candidates will be motivated, hard-working and passionate about their subject.

We aim for our students to develop critical awareness, the ability to craft their writing, an appreciation of literature, and the confidence to articulate their ideas in order to serve them in their academic, professional and personal lives during and beyond their time at Sprowston Community Academy.

The Department is a forward thinking, supportive and creative team who are making a difference in improving the outcomes of all our students. We are looking for someone who will demonstrate the willingness and drive to make a significant contribution to the English curriculum, and to the Academy.

Enthusiasm and team working are essential as we place a high value in the role both subject-specific and pedagogical CPD have in enhancing our teacher practice and student outcomes. A timetable that covers KS3, KS4 and KS5 could be available for suitable candidates.

Can demonstrate: a high level of subject specific skills, knowledge and experience; good organisational skills and high standards; patience, a sense of humour and an ability to accept and act on constructive feedback; an ability to work on their own initiative and also to be a good team player; excellent and pro-active communication skills; an eye for detail and a willingness to improve all aspects of the service we offer; a positive attitude to all aspects of the job including enthusiasm, a professional and common sense approach and a dedication to the interests of the school.

What the school offers its staff

Sprowston Community Academy is a growing 11-18 school serving the North-east of Norwich. We are exceptionally proud of our place within the local community and our strong local reputation reflects this. We are an inclusive school and believe passionately that students need to be equipped as good citizens as well as good learners. The successful applicant will work with us to fully promote this ethos whilst also striving for academic excellence.
